Question:
The average cost per night of a hotel room in San Francisco is $550 with a standard deviation is $150 based on a sample of 50 hotel room rates.
a) Construct a 99% confidence interval estimate on the mean of all hotel room rates.
b) What is the 90% confidence interval estimate?
c) What is the 95% confidence interval estimate?
